How they compare
Antigua and Barbuda currently reports 817.3 kg CO2eq/kg against 59.5 kg CO2eq/kg in United Republic of Tanzania, a difference of 757.8 kg CO2eq/kg.
That makes Antigua and Barbuda's figure about 13.7 times United Republic of Tanzania's.
The two have swapped places 13 times across 63 shared years of data; in 1961 it was United Republic of Tanzania ahead.
Antigua and Barbuda ranks 1st and United Republic of Tanzania ranks 4th of 178 countries.
Across the 7 decades both report, Antigua and Barbuda averaged higher in 5 and United Republic of Tanzania in 2.
Head to head by decade
| Decade | Antigua and Barbuda | United Republic of Tanzania | Difference | Ahead |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 1960s | 69.3 kg CO2eq/kg | 85.14 kg CO2eq/kg | 15.85 kg CO2eq/kg | United Republic of Tanzania |
| 1970s | 78.06 kg CO2eq/kg | 77.69 kg CO2eq/kg | 0.3679 kg CO2eq/kg | Antigua and Barbuda |
| 1980s | 78.89 kg CO2eq/kg | 81.15 kg CO2eq/kg | 2.25 kg CO2eq/kg | United Republic of Tanzania |
| 1990s | 80.27 kg CO2eq/kg | 73.18 kg CO2eq/kg | 7.09 kg CO2eq/kg | Antigua and Barbuda |
| 2000s | 74.16 kg CO2eq/kg | 69.46 kg CO2eq/kg | 4.7 kg CO2eq/kg | Antigua and Barbuda |
| 2010s | 355.78 kg CO2eq/kg | 45.51 kg CO2eq/kg | 310.27 kg CO2eq/kg | Antigua and Barbuda |
| 2020s | 618.56 kg CO2eq/kg | 60.85 kg CO2eq/kg | 557.71 kg CO2eq/kg | Antigua and Barbuda |
Averages of every year both report within each decade.

About this data
The FAOSTAT domain on Emissions intensities contains analytical data on the intensity of greenhouse gas (GHG) emissions by agricultural commodity. This indicator is defined as greenhouse gas emissions per kg of product. Data are available for a set of agricultural commodities (e.g. rice and other cereals, meat, milk, eggs), by country, with global coverage.
